Transaction 35a778934c7017dcf2d924ce03bbcff1f78faa6c660578e6443431d52c07e76c

1 Input
2 Outputs
  • 35a778934c7017dcf2d924ce03bbcff1f78faa6c660578e6443431d52c07e76c:0
  • value  2888626
    address  12sTeWrUBoC9MYJPvvbXWURBdwq8hL9tSQ
  • 35a778934c7017dcf2d924ce03bbcff1f78faa6c660578e6443431d52c07e76c:1
  • value  441456911
    address  35dX9Und53XuNYvY4eiWbFwLQfpe5krJu5